How Are Mobile ERP Solutions Transforming Retail Business?

The landscape of retail is rapidly changing, with agility and immediate access to data becoming critical components for success. Mobile ERP solutions are at the forefront of this transformation, offering mobility and real-time insights that are revolutionizing the way retail operates. With the ability to manage inventory, monitor sales, and engage with customers directly from mobile devices, employees can make informed decisions swiftly, enhancing customer service with personalized interactions.

The introduction of mobile ERP into the retail sector allows for an escape from the confines of traditional desk-bound systems. Synchronizing data in real time across multiple devices means that the most current information is always at hand, regardless of location. This coherence ensures a smooth workflow and consistently excellent customer service, which leads to fewer errors and a more efficient process overall, giving retailers an edge in a highly competitive marketplace. Indeed, mobile ERPs represent the future of retail management, bringing together technological convenience and operational efficiency.

Optimizing Operations Through Enhanced Mobility

The operational advantages of mobile ERP solutions are clear and significant. Retail staff can now oversee stock levels, process orders, and access customer data on the go, rather than being tethered to a stationary desk or terminal. This newfound mobility benefits sales representatives and inventory managers in particular, as they can instantly update and review data in the midst of customer interactions or while managing stock inventory. Immediate access to accurate, current information translates to enhanced customer satisfaction, increased sales, and improved productivity.

Further, mobile ERP grants retail businesses the flexibility required to quickly adapt to the fluctuating demands of the market. Real-time insights into what’s selling and what’s not can prompt retailers to make nimble adjustments to their strategy, such as ordering more of a trending product or initiating targeted promotions. Mobile ERP fortifies a retailer’s ability to swiftly adapt to market changes.

Fostering Seamless Customer Experiences

In the fiercely competitive retail industry, the customer experience is king. Mobile ERP solutions elevate customer service by providing sales staff with tools that enable them to serve customers efficiently and competently. Access to customers’ purchase histories and preferences facilitates tailored recommendations, fostering successful upselling and cross-selling opportunities. The promptness and precision of mobile systems ensure reduced wait times for customers, contributing to a positive shopping experience.

The sophisticated analytics and reporting capabilities of mobile ERP systems also allow retailers to delve deeper into customer behaviors and sales data. With this wealth of information, businesses can better tailor their offerings and refine their customer engagement strategies. As retailers integrate these advanced mobile technologies, they benefit from smoother operations and happier customers, which ultimately leads to fostered loyalty and increased revenue.
